Job description

Assistant Broadcast Operations Coordinator

Job Position: Assistant Broadcast Operations Coordinator
Department: Broadcast Operations
Reports To: Operations Manager
FLSA: Non-Exempt
Status: Full-time
Pay: $40,000 – $55,000 per year
Work Location: Fargo, ND

OVERVIEW:

Flag Family Media/Fieldstone Group is looking for an Assistant Broadcast Operations Coordinator to join our multi-station team in Fargo (WDAY, WZFG, KTGO)! This role is all about keeping our broadcasts running smoothly — from live shows to digital content — and supporting the operations team in day-to-day tasks.

You’ll be hands-on with scheduling, automation systems, equipment management, and live broadcast support. The ideal candidate is tech-savvy, detail-oriented, and th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ative environment where no two days are the same.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Assist with daily broadcast operations, including automation systems, scheduling, and content management.
  • Monitor on-air broadcasts, logs, and playlists to ensure everything runs smoothly.
  • Troubleshoot technical issues with studios, streaming systems, and network connectivity, escalating as needed.
  • Help maintain broadcast and production equipment; coordinate maintenance and repairs.
  • Support live broadcasts, remote events, and breaking news coverage when needed.
  • Keep detailed records of operational issues, system updates, and equipment inventories.
  • Contribute ideas to improve workflow, documentation, and operational efficiency.
  • Ensure compliance with FCC rules and company policies across all stations.
KNOWLEDGE / SKILLS / ABILITIES:
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.
  • Comfort working with broadcast automation systems and basic audio/IT troubleshooting.
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and communicate clearly with a team.
  • Flexible and willing to work occasional nights, weekends, or holidays.
  • Interest in broadcast operations and a desire to grow in the field.
E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:
  •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ree preferred, or equivalent experience in broadcast operations, media production, or a related field.
  • Prior experience in radio, television, or digital media operations is a plus.
